ISOPROPYL PELARGONATE

Description

Isopropyl Pelargonate is a versatile ester derived from isopropyl alcohol and pelargonic acid, commonly used in skincare and cosmetic formulations. This lightweight, colorless liquid functions primarily as an emollient and skin conditioning agent, providing a smooth, silky feel to products without leaving a greasy residue.

With its excellent spreading properties, Isopropyl Pelargonate enhances the texture and application of various skincare formulations, including creams, lotions, and serums. It aids in the even distribution of active ingredients across the skin's surface, potentially improving their efficacy. The compound's low viscosity also contributes to improved product stability and shelf life.

Isopropyl Pelargonate exhibits mild occlusive properties, helping to reduce transepidermal water loss and maintain skin hydration. It is particularly beneficial in formulations designed for dry or mature skin types. Additionally, this ingredient can act as a solvent for certain oil-soluble actives, enhancing their integration into skincare products.

While generally well-tolerated, as with any cosmetic ingredient, patch testing is recommended for individuals with sensitive skin or a history of allergic reactions to skincare products.
